About These Birds

Greater Coucal

Greater Coucal (Centropus sinensis) — 47–52 cm. Large; chestnut wings; glossy black head, body, and long graduated tail; red eye. Widespread from Pakistan through South and Southeast Asia to China. Inhabits scrub, forest edge, gardens. Non-parasitic; builds a large domed nest. Omnivore; known as 'crow-pheasant' in South Asia.

Sulawesi Cuckoo

Sulawesi Cuckoo (Cuculus crassirostris) — 30–34 cm. Dark grey above; pale below with bold brown-grey barring; heavier bill than most Cuculus. Endemic to Sulawesi in montane forest. Brood parasite. Insectivore. Poorly known.
